/*************************************************************/
/************************__RESET__****************************/
/*************************************************************/

html, body, div, h1, h2, h3, h4, h5, h6, ul, ol, dl, li, dt, dd, p, blockquote,  
pre, form, fieldset, table, th, td { margin: 0; padding: 0; } 

/*************************************************************/
/*********************__HEADER NAVI__*************************/
/*************************************************************/

#navi_bg {
	width: 989px;
	height: 279px;
	background: url(../images/layout/navi.jpg) repeat-x
}

#navi {
	width: 200px;
	padding-top: 14px;
	float: left;
}

#navi_stichpunkte {
	float: left;
	padding-top: 14px;
	margin-left: 2px;
}

#navi a .pop {
   display: block;
   position: relative;
   z-index: 9999;
   top: 0px;
   visibility: hidden;
   
}

#navi a:hover .pop {
   visibility: visible;
}

#stichpunkt_start {
	float: left; margin-left: 202px; margin-top: -23px;
}

#stichpunkt_konzeption {
	float: left; margin-left: 202px; margin-top: -27px;
}

#stichpunkt_lektorat {
	float: left; margin-left: 202px; margin-top: -25px;
}

#stichpunkt_profil {
	float: left; margin-left: 202px; margin-top: -25px;
}


/*************************************************************/
/*************************__MAIN__****************************/
/*************************************************************/

html {
	background: #F8F7EA url(../images/layout/html_rep-x.jpg) repeat-x;
}

body { width: 989px; min-height: 768px; margin: 0px auto 0px auto; }

#index	{ 
	width: 989px; min-height: 768px;
	color: #938669;
	line-height: 22px;
	font-family: Georgia;
	font-size: 12px
}

#header {
	width: 989px;
	height: 145px;
	background: url(../images/layout/header.jpg) no-repeat;
}

#links {
	float: left;
	width: 242px;
}

#content {
	float: left;
	width: 715px;
}

#referenzen ul {
	padding-left: 40px;
}

#referenzen ul li span{
	display: block;
	margin: 10px 0 10px 0;
}

#referenzen ul li ul {
	padding-left: 15px;
}

#partner ul {
	padding-left: 40px;
	margin-bottom: 10px;
}

a:link, a:visited {
	color: #938669;
	outline: 0;
}

a:hover {
	color: #B1AE96
}

/*************************************************************/
/************************__RECHTS__***************************/
/*************************************************************/


/*************************************************************/
/************************__CONTACT__**************************/
/*************************************************************/


#kontakt_form ul {
	list-style: none;
	padding: 0px;
	margin: 0px;
}

#kontakt_form li {
	float: left;
	padding-top: 10px;
}

input {
	width: 143px;
}

input, select, textarea {
	border: 1px solid #938669;
	background: #F8F7EA;
	color: #938669;
	font-family: Georgia;
	font-size: 12px;
	line-height: 22px
}

#abschicken:hover {
	background: #E9E7D2;
}

#reset:hover {
	background: #E9E7D2;
}

#kontakt_pic {
	float: left; 
	padding: 3px 10px 10px 0px;
}

.google_map {
	width: 535px;
	height: 200px;
	border: 1px solid #000;

}

p.imprint_1		{ float:left; width:28%; margin-right:1%; }
p.imprint_2		{ float:left; width:61%; }
